5 of 5 From a musician's point of view Tuesday, February 19, 2008 Chris S from Puyallup, WA
Let me just start by saying that the sole reason I purchased this game was to play "One" by Metallica, which I had found to be on this game when I was playing at a friend's house. I was thrilled when I got to that point, and have enjoyed playing it the whole time.

I first thought the whole Guitar Hero series was going to be a boring game for anyone who has experience playing guitar (I played bass for about 3 years in a band), but from the very first moment I picked it up I became addicted. It is thrilling to play some of your favorite songs and many of the timeless classic rock songs all without having to devote years of your life to perfecting the art that is shredding (playing guitar).

The biggest downside to this version is that you are stuck with the songs that are given. This is only different in the XBox 360 (as far as I know), so unless you've already made that investment, this is an awesome game. Also, if you are a rock music enthusiast, you may be disappointed that some of the songs are not exactly as they are on record (or CD), but Guitar Hero does an absolutely wonderful job (compared to most) of doing covers so don't be too disheartened.

Many people with little or no guitar playing experience love the game. As someone who has played guitar before (mostly bass but I dabbled and hung out with some experienced guitar players), I have to say that it is still thoroughly enjoyable. The more difficult modes (even starting with medium) tap into your skills as a guitar player and you don't feel so guilty for having left behind your beloved 6 (or 12, 4, or 5) strings for five buttons. The first time I ever played Guitar Hero, I played (I believe it was 2, but it may have been 1) on the medium difficulty and got about 80% on one of the songs a few venues in (granted I knew the song beforehand, but I had basically never seen the game interface before).
